Octopus Logic Riddles
- I have eight arms. You have two. How many more arms do I have? Answer: Six more arms.
- I can squeeze through a hole. You can’t. Why? Answer: Because I’m soft and boneless.
- I squirt ink when scared. What is my reason? Answer: To escape danger.
- I live underwater and breathe water. What am I? Answer: An octopus.
- I can open a jar. Why can’t a fish? Answer: I have arms with suction cups.
- I can walk on the ocean floor and swim too. Why? Answer: My arms help me move.
- I can change color. Why? Answer: To hide from predators.
- I have three hearts. Why do I need so many? Answer: To pump blood efficiently.
- I have blue blood. Why isn’t it red? Answer: My blood carries copper instead of iron.
- I can solve puzzles. Why? Answer: I am very intelligent.
- I can escape a tank. How? Answer: By squeezing through tiny gaps.
- I live in dens. Why? Answer: For safety and comfort.
- I can taste with my arms. How? Answer: My suckers have sensory receptors.
- I can wrap my arms around objects. Why? Answer: To hold or manipulate them.
- I can mimic other animals. Why? Answer: To avoid predators.
- I can change texture and color. How? Answer: Specialized skin cells called chromatophores.
- I can stretch all my arms. How? Answer: I have no bones.
- I can solve mazes. How? Answer: I learn and remember patterns.
- I am soft but strong. How? Answer: My muscles are flexible and powerful.
